Transaction 5010157875f4f3417d6a145cf2626a99f20e7042143d8f6f0db619a2fe65352e
1 Input
1 Output
-
5010157875f4f3417d6a145cf2626a99f20e7042143d8f6f0db619a2fe65352e:0
- value
- 1764
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 424fff897187de7b2734c72c3eee81c9ce37582929bf9524793314d3c9fcd134
- address
- bc1pgf8llzt3sl08kfe5cukram5pe88rwkpf9xle2frexv2d8j0u6y6qr5zjaz